| Title: | Turning university professors into competent learners (or how to interweave a new educational methodology with a tool for Lifelong Learning) |
| Authors: | Stefanov, Krassen Nikolova, Nikolina Ilieva, Miroslava Stefanova, Eliza |
| Keywords: | ICT-enhanced skills Teachers training Virtual community |
| Issue Date: | 8-Sep-2008 |
| Series/Report no.: | International Journal Emerging Technologies in Learning iJET vol.3, No:S1/2008 |
| Abstract: | This paper presents the results of a pre-pilot
experiment offered in Bulgaria for teachers’ trainers who
have to update their skills using ICT in teaching. The prepilot
became a synergy of results of two European projects –
the Leonardo Innovative Teacher (I*Teach) project and the
FP6 TENCompetence project. The methodology for
building ICT-enhanced skills, developed in the frame of the
I*Teach project, was applied for training teachers how to
use ICT, using the provided by TENCompetence project
tools and infrastructure. |
